I have a flight from Melbourne to Singapore with Qantas
I then have a flight from Singapore to Munich, then Munich to Venice with Lufthansa
This booking is all under one booking number/reference.
Does anyone know whether my baggage will be through checked because I keep getting mixed answers from Qantas.

Assuming the transfer times between flights are all less than 24 hours then yes Qantas in Melbourne will be able to check your luggage through to Venice. They should also be able to print boarding passes for all 3 flights.
